Olympiads are globally recognized competitions for top high-school students that emphasize deep inquiry and rigorous problem solving.

There is growing evidence that olympiad education is a powerful pipeline for exceptional AI talent. Notable olympiad alumni include Mira Murati (former CTO of OpenAI), Alexandr Wang (CEO of Scale AI), and Aravind Srinivas (CEO of Perplexity AI), among many others.

In this seminar, AOA Founders will discuss their approach to identifying and developing top-tier AI talent on the African continent in coordination with complementary initiatives such as Black in AI. The conversation will highlight how strategic investments in olympiad programs can unlock Africa’s vast potential as a global hub for AI talent.
